How they compare
Colombia currently reports 1,016 against 912 in Argentina, a difference of 104.
That makes Colombia's figure about 1.1 times Argentina's.
Across all 35 years both countries report, Colombia has been ahead every year.
Argentina ranks 59th and Colombia ranks 57th of 200 countries.
Colombia has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Argentina | Colombia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 1,087 | 1,801 | 714 | Colombia |
| 2000s | 1,038 | 1,631 | 592.6 | Colombia |
| 2010s | 859.6 | 1,283 | 423.6 | Colombia |
| 2020s | 833.8 | 1,079 | 245 | Colombia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
